MED-QUAD in Tunisia is organizing a conference and exhibition focused on the project's outputs to Culture and Water Conservation

 

The University of Sousse, MED-QUAD partner from Tunisia, will organize a Conference and Exhibition around "Integrating Research, collaboration and community Engagement. The Quadruple Helix Approach for Advancing Societal Impact in Academia". The events are scheduled to take place on October 26th & 27th, 2023, (09:00am to 16:00pm) in the University of Sousse, Tunisia, providing an opportunity for interaction between academia, firms, local government and the citizens.

The University of Sousse is inviting business executives, government representatives, academic staff of universities, municipal authorities, students, and citizens to the final conference.

The main topic of focus will be the achievements and outcomes of the MED-QUAD to the relevant stakeholders from all the involved countries i.e. Tunisia, Greece, Italy, Egypt, Palestine and Jordan and especially from Tunisia. The conference will transfer good practice and provide a valuable opportunity for attendees to network, share knowledge, and explore potential partnerships with a diverse group of stakeholders.  At the same time, participants will have the chance to explore the MED-QUAD project’s Exhibition of products and services.

The MED-QUAD project’ partners encourage all those interested in digitalization and the quadruple helix approach to attend this final conference and engage with others who share similar interests.
